Bryant Ancestors in America

Arthur Francis Bryant

Arthur Francis Bryant

Arthur Francis Bryant was born April 23, 1843 to William Bryant and Mariah (Maria) Walker Wilkinson in Ashwell, Hertfordshire, England.

He is 7 on the 1851 census residing in Bedford St. Paul, Bedfordshire, England. In 1861 he is 17 and back in Ashwell.

He immigrated to the United States during the Civil War and enlisted to be able to obtain citizenship.

  • A little clarification and expansion: Arthur was living in Ashwell in 1851 at 140 Green Street with his brothers Benjamin and James and sister Esther and parents. I have never found any usage of a middle name for Arthur.
    Arthur arrived in New York on 15 May 1862 along with his friend from Ashwell, John Goodchild.
    Brother Benjamin had emigrated in 1854 and spent 2 years in Vermont with an uncle (according to his obituary) before settling near Chillicothe, Ross County, Ohio. He was later joined by Arthur and then his parents and sister Esther (in 1872) and younger brother David. There are other Ashwell families who settled in Ross County, among the names are Bailey, Goodchild and Warboys. By 1870, Arthur moved on to farmland in Jersey County, Illinois and has many descendants across the United States.
